This PPT slide, part of the 26-slide Warehouse Automation: 10 Technologies PowerPoint presentation, focuses on Connected Conveyor Systems, a critical technology in warehouse automation. It outlines 3 main sections: Details, Benefits, and Application.
In the Details section, it describes how advanced conveyor systems facilitate various material handling tasks, such as accumulation, transportation, and sorting. It highlights the integration of disparate conveyor systems using decision logic, which optimizes item flow. The mention of precise control and location tracking underscores the importance of efficiency in operations.
The Benefits section emphasizes the advantages of utilizing these automated systems. Key points include enhanced product handling and conveying, which directly contributes to maximizing productivity in material handling. The slide notes that these systems can effectively address throughput challenges, which is crucial for maintaining operational efficiency. Additionally, reducing maintenance needs is highlighted as a significant benefit, likely appealing to organizations looking to minimize downtime and operational costs.
Lastly, the Application section identifies practical uses of connected conveyor systems across various industries, including food manufacturing, pharmaceuticals, consumer goods, and personal care. This broad applicability suggests that the technology is versatile and can be tailored to meet specific industry needs.
